1. | The endpoints of line segment AB are located at (5, –2) and (–3, 10). What is the equation of the line that is the perpendicular bisector of AB? |
2x + 3y = 14
3x – 4y = –13
2x – 3y = –10
3x – 4y = –4
2x – 3y = –20
